Jakarta, Indonesia – Telkomsel, a digital telecommunications service provider, has recently entered into a strategic agreement with Tencent Cloud, with the goal of enhancing AI and cloud-based solutions.
As part of the joint effort, Telkomsel will utilise B2B and B2C solutions including AI-generated content, AI translation, and electronic know-your-customer (e-KYC) solutions like Palm Verification and other AI capabilities.
According to the two, this partnership emphasises three main areas, one of which is the advancement of eKYC solutions, particularly Palm Verification for the B2B sector. This initiative seeks to strengthen digital identity security and reliability.
Next is the AI-Generated Content (AIGC) and AI Translation Development, allowing both companies to develop AI-Generated Content (AIGC), AI Translation, and other AI-based capabilities for B2B and B2C segments.
The partnership also extends to cloud cost optimisation, with Tencent Cloud assisting Telkomsel in enhancing public and hybrid cloud collaborations.
The said initiative enables Telkomsel to improve its operational efficiency and scale its digital infrastructure, providing customers with faster, more stable, and cost-effective services.

Building on their previous digital innovation initiatives, Telkomsel and Tencent Cloud successfully piloted Palm Verification technology for B2C customers at Telkomsel’s GraPARI outlets in 2024.
This new collaboration enables the expansion of technology to the B2B enterprise segment as part of Telkomsel’s broader business solutions strategy.
